Simplify onnx model

WebbSimplify the exported ONNX model¶ Okay, we already have the exported ONNX model now, but it may not be the end of the story. Due to differences in MXNet’s and ONNX’s operator specifications, sometimes helper operators/nodes will need to be created to help construct the ONNX graph from the MXNet blueprint. WebbWhen the input model has custom op such as RoIAlign and if you want to verify the exported ONNX model, you may have to build mmcv with ONNXRuntime from source. …

Tutorial 8: Pytorch to ONNX (Experimental) — MMDetection 2.14.0 …

Webb5 okt. 2024 · Obtained results from inferencing best.onnx (from both commands) are weird in C++ and Python. In order to check sanity of the trained file, I use following commands ( with and without --dnn in 1, and 2) in Python: 1- (venv) E:...>python detect.py --data data/lp.yaml --source img3.bmp --weights best.onnx --imgsz 480 http://giantpandacv.com/project/%E9%83%A8%E7%BD%B2%E4%BC%98%E5%8C%96/AI%20%E9%83%A8%E7%BD%B2%E5%8F%8A%E5%85%B6%E5%AE%83%E4%BC%98%E5%8C%96%E7%AE%97%E6%B3%95/onnx2pytorch%E5%92%8Connx-simplifier%E6%96%B0%E7%89%88%E4%BB%8B%E7%BB%8D/ citizens ohio bank https://unitybath.com

Save and load ONNX models — EDDL documentation - GitHub Pages

Webb12 apr. 2024 · There are two parts to AI: training and inference. Inference is the production phase of AI. The trained model and associated code are deployed in the data center or public cloud, or at the edge to make predictions. This process is called inference serving and is complex for the following reasons: Multiple model frameworks: Data scientists … Webb3 aug. 2024 · Let’s simplify our ONNX model with onnx-simplifier library. Simplifier is intended to make your computation graph smaller, get rid of some redundant operations, or make their computation much simpler. As a result, we are going to have a faster inference due to less number of operations. Webbonnx-simplifier/tests/test_python_api.py. Go to file. Cannot retrieve contributors at this time. 267 lines (219 sloc) 8.23 KB. Raw Blame. import io. from typing import Any, … citizen solar bluetooth smart watch youtube

Exporting your model to ONNX format Barracuda 3.0.0 - Unity

Category:YOLO系列 --- YOLOV7算法(六):YOLO V7算法onnx模型部署_算 …

Tags:Simplify onnx model

Simplify onnx model

onnx-simplifier: Simplify your onnx model

Webb将onnx2pytorch.py里面的model = convert.ConvertModel(onnx_model, debug=False)这行代码里面的debug设置False重新运行模型即可定位到转换失败的OP,然后你可以在工程提 … WebbOpen Neural Network Exchange (ONNX) provides an open source format for AI models. It defines an extensible computation graph model, as well as definitions of built-in …

Simplify onnx model

Did you know?

Webb12 okt. 2024 · 一、转换流程 pytorch转tensorRT步骤: 使用pytorch训练得到pt文件; 将pt文件转换为onnx中间件; 使用onnxsim.simplify对转换后的onnx进行简化; 解析onnx文件构建trt推理引擎; 加载引擎执行推理,为引擎输入、输出、模型分配空间; 将待推理的数据(预处理后的img数据)赋值给inputs(引擎输入); 执行推理 ... Webbför 2 dagar sedan · converter.py:21: in onnx_converter keras_model = keras_builder(model_proto, native_groupconv)

WebbOpen Neural Network eXchange (ONNX) is an open standard format for representing machine learning models. The torch.onnx module can export PyTorch models to ONNX. … Webb2 nov. 2024 · 一、onnx简化onnxsim step1、安装onnxsim包 pip install onnx-simplifier step2、加载onnx文件,simplify处理后重新保存,代码如下: import onnx from onnxsim import simplify onnx_model = onnx.load(output_path) # load onnx model model_simp, check = simplify(onnx_model) assert check, "Simplified ONNX model could not be …

Webbpip install onnx-simplifier step2、加载onnx文件,simplify处理后重新保存,代码如下: from onnxsim import simplify onnx_model = onnx. load (output_path) # load onnx model model_simp, check = simplify (onnx_model) assert check, "Simplified ONNX model could not be validated" onnx. save (model_simp, output_path) print ('finished ... WebbTo help you get started, we’ve selected a few onnx exam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here. microsoft / onnxruntime / onnxruntime / python / tools / featurizer_ops / create_test ...

Webb22 mars 2024 · ONNX: simplifying with onnx-simplifier 0.3.4... (op_type:Slice, name:Slice_266): Inferred shape and existing shape differ in dimension 4: (6) vs (2) …

Webb26 juli 2024 · ONNX Simplifier 는 복잡한 ONNX node 들 즉 ONNX 모델을 단순하게 만들어주는 툴이다. 전체 계산 그래프(the whole computation graph)를 추론한 다음 중복 연산자(the redundant operators)를 상수 출력(their constant outputs)으로 대체한다. 아래 그림의 왼쪽 그림은 어떤 모델의 ONNX 원본 모델이고, 오른쪽 그림은 onnx simplifier를 ... citizen solar atomic watchWebbDescription of all arguments:¶ config: The path of a model config file.--checkpoint: The path of a model checkpoint file.--output-file: The path of output ONNX model.If not specified, it will be set to tmp.onnx.--shape: The height and width of input tensor to the model.If not specified, it will be set to 224 224.--opset-version: The opset version of ONNX. dickies hooded flannel jacket sherpa linedWebbExporting your model to ONNX format. To use your trained neural network in Unity, you need to export it to the ONNX format. ONNX (Open Neural Network Exchange) is an open format for ML models. It allows you to easily interchange models between various ML frameworks and tools. You can export a neural network from the following Deep … citizen solar dive watches for menWebbWe prepare a tool tools/deplopyment/test.pyto evaluate ONNX models with ONNXRuntime and TensorRT. Prerequisite¶ Install onnx and onnxruntime (CPU version) pip install onnx onnxruntime==1.5.1 If you want to run the model on GPU, please remove the CPU version before using the GPU version. pip uninstall onnxruntime pip install onnxruntime-gpu citizen solar powered smartwatchWebb27 sep. 2024 · KotlinDL 0.3 is available now on Maven Central with a variety of new features! New models in ModelHub (including the first Object Detection and Face Alignment models), the ability to fine-tune the Image Recognition models saved in ONNX format from Keras and PyTorch, the experimental high-level Kotlin API for image … citizen solar dive watchWebb24 aug. 2024 · ONNX is a persistence format. A means to serialise a generated model into a discrete asset that can be stored, versioned and controlled in code. If you peek behind the curtain you will see that ONNX has received significant backing by Microsoft, Facebook, Nvidia & beyond. All organisations who see AI as core to their businesses. citizen solar gps watchWebb7 juni 2024 · Train a SOTA YOLOv5 model on your own data. Sparsify the model using SparseML quantization aware training, sparse transfer learning, and one-shot quantization. Export the sparsified model and run it using the DeepSparse engine at insane speeds. P/S: The end result - YOLOv5 on CPU at 180+ FPS using only 4 CPU cores! 🚀. dickies hooded jacket walmart